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(128)

Issue 2423323003: Enable multidex for ChromePublic.apk. (Closed)

Created:
4 years, 2 months ago by estevenson
Modified:
3 years, 5 months ago
Reviewers:
CC:
chromium-reviews, mikecase+watch_chromium.org, jbudorick+watch_chromium.org, agrieve+watch_chromium.org
Target Ref:
refs/pending/heads/master
Project:
chromium
Visibility:
Public.

Description

Enable multidex for ChromePublic.apk. DO NOT SUBMIT, this is an experimental CL for testing startup time + RAM changes. Applying this CL results in the following dex cache overhead (via method_counts.py): w/out patch (single dex file):470508 bytes w/patch (classes.dex, renderer): 226736 bytes w/patch (classes.dex + classes2.dex, browser): 566548 bytes Browser process net dex cache overhead w/patch: + 96040 bytes Non browser process net dex cache overhead w/patch (per instance):- 243772 bytes BUG=512357

Patch Set 1 #

Patch Set 2 : Enable multidex for ChromePublic.apk. #

Patch Set 3 : rebase #

Patch Set 4 : Add @MainDex to NativeTest.java #

Patch Set 5 : Enable multidex for ChromePublic.apk. #

Patch Set 6 : Enable multidex for ChromePublic.apk. #

Patch Set 7 : rebase #

Patch Set 8 : Enable multidex for ChromePublic.apk. #

Unified diffs Side-by-side diffs Delta from patch set Stats (+5 lines, -4 lines) Patch
M build/android/main_dex_classes.flags View 1 2 chunks +2 lines, -1 line 0 comments Download
M chrome/android/chrome_public_apk_tmpl.gni View 1 1 chunk +3 lines, -3 lines 0 comments Download

Depends on Patchset:

Messages

Total messages: 25 (25 generated)
estevenson
Description was changed from ========== Enable multidex for ChromePublic.apk. DO NOT SUBMIT, this is an ...
4 years, 1 month ago (2016-11-18 19:20:37 UTC) #1
estevenson
The CQ bit was checked by estevenson@chromium.org to run a CQ dry run
4 years, 1 month ago (2016-11-18 19:32:22 UTC) #2
commit-bot: I haz the power
Dry run: CQ is trying da patch. Follow status at https://chromium-cq-status.appspot.com/v2/patch-status/codereview.chromium.org/2423323003/40001
4 years, 1 month ago (2016-11-18 19:33:51 UTC) #3
commit-bot: I haz the power
The CQ bit was unchecked by commit-bot@chromium.org
4 years, 1 month ago (2016-11-18 20:26:15 UTC) #4
commit-bot: I haz the power
Dry run: Try jobs failed on following builders: chromium_presubmit on master.tryserver.chromium.linux (JOB_FAILED, http://build.chromium.org/p/tryserver.chromium.linux/builders/chromium_presubmit/builds/308486)
4 years, 1 month ago (2016-11-18 20:26:16 UTC) #5
estevenson
The CQ bit was checked by estevenson@chromium.org to run a CQ dry run
4 years, 1 month ago (2016-11-18 21:04:00 UTC) #6
commit-bot: I haz the power
Dry run: CQ is trying da patch. Follow status at https://chromium-cq-status.appspot.com/v2/patch-status/codereview.chromium.org/2423323003/60001
4 years, 1 month ago (2016-11-18 21:04:59 UTC) #7
commit-bot: I haz the power
The CQ bit was unchecked by commit-bot@chromium.org
4 years, 1 month ago (2016-11-18 22:00:28 UTC) #8
commit-bot: I haz the power
Dry run: Try jobs failed on following builders: linux_android_rel_ng on master.tryserver.chromium.android (JOB_FAILED, https://build.chromium.org/p/tryserver.chromium.android/builders/linux_android_rel_ng/builds/184032)
4 years, 1 month ago (2016-11-18 22:00:29 UTC) #9
estevenson
The CQ bit was checked by estevenson@chromium.org to run a CQ dry run
4 years ago (2016-11-24 23:37:06 UTC) #10
commit-bot: I haz the power
Dry run: CQ is trying da patch. Follow status at https://chromium-cq-status.appspot.com/v2/patch-status/codereview.chromium.org/2423323003/80001
4 years ago (2016-11-24 23:37:13 UTC) #11
commit-bot: I haz the power
The CQ bit was unchecked by commit-bot@chromium.org
4 years ago (2016-11-24 23:43:23 UTC) #12
commit-bot: I haz the power
Dry run: Try jobs failed on following builders: chromium_presubmit on master.tryserver.chromium.linux (JOB_FAILED, http://build.chromium.org/p/tryserver.chromium.linux/builders/chromium_presubmit/builds/312655)
4 years ago (2016-11-24 23:43:24 UTC) #13
estevenson
The CQ bit was checked by estevenson@chromium.org to run a CQ dry run
4 years ago (2016-12-01 21:19:49 UTC) #14
commit-bot: I haz the power
Dry run: CQ is trying da patch. Follow status at https://chromium-cq-status.appspot.com/v2/patch-status/codereview.chromium.org/2423323003/100001
4 years ago (2016-12-01 21:20:17 UTC) #15
commit-bot: I haz the power
The CQ bit was unchecked by commit-bot@chromium.org
4 years ago (2016-12-01 21:23:54 UTC) #16
commit-bot: I haz the power
Dry run: Try jobs failed on following builders: mac_chromium_rel_ng on master.tryserver.chromium.mac (JOB_FAILED, http://build.chromium.org/p/tryserver.chromium.mac/builders/mac_chromium_rel_ng/builds/346251)
4 years ago (2016-12-01 21:23:54 UTC) #17
estevenson
The CQ bit was checked by estevenson@chromium.org to run a CQ dry run
4 years ago (2016-12-01 21:55:31 UTC) #18
commit-bot: I haz the power
Dry run: CQ is trying da patch. Follow status at https://chromium-cq-status.appspot.com/v2/patch-status/codereview.chromium.org/2423323003/120001
4 years ago (2016-12-01 21:55:53 UTC) #19
commit-bot: I haz the power
The CQ bit was unchecked by commit-bot@chromium.org
4 years ago (2016-12-01 22:05:46 UTC) #20
commit-bot: I haz the power
Dry run: Try jobs failed on following builders: chromium_presubmit on master.tryserver.chromium.linux (JOB_FAILED, http://build.chromium.org/p/tryserver.chromium.linux/builders/chromium_presubmit/builds/316784)
4 years ago (2016-12-01 22:05:47 UTC) #21
estevenson
The CQ bit was checked by estevenson@chromium.org to run a CQ dry run
4 years ago (2016-12-02 22:53:17 UTC) #22
commit-bot: I haz the power
Dry run: CQ is trying da patch. Follow status at https://chromium-cq-status.appspot.com/v2/patch-status/codereview.chromium.org/2423323003/140001
4 years ago (2016-12-02 22:54:11 UTC) #23
commit-bot: I haz the power
The CQ bit was unchecked by commit-bot@chromium.org
4 years ago (2016-12-02 23:03:49 UTC) #24
commit-bot: I haz the power
4 years ago (2016-12-02 23:03:50 UTC) #25
Dry run: Try jobs failed on following builders:
  chromium_presubmit on master.tryserver.chromium.linux (JOB_FAILED,
http://build.chromium.org/p/tryserver.chromium.linux/builders/chromium_presub...)

Powered by Google App Engine
This is Rietveld 408576698